I’m looking at Question 7b on a PIP form. Do the words “go to the toilet” mean?

a) Reaching the lavatory from another room or within the washroom and sitting on it safely
OR
b) Requiring help when actually using the loo
OR
c) Both the above and maybe more

This is all about the physical act of going to the toilet and any assistance you need to do so, so if you need assistance to get to the toilet, help getting on or off of it, or someone else to help you clean yourself, then you should tick yes and give details in the information box or attached sheets.

As Gordon says, all the actions involved in going to the toilet should be considered.

It may be helpful to break down each necessary action in getting to and using the toilet, day and night, and where and how you need help.
